Former Super Eagles captain and Chelsea midfielder, John Obi Mikel has predicted that the final of the 2023 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ON) will be between Ivory Coast and Nigeria.
In the latest episode of his podcast The Obi One, Mikel tipped the two West African nations he believes will make it to the title decider in Ivory Coast.
Both Nigeria and host nation Ivory Coast were drawn in Group A of AFCON 2023. The Super Eagles beat the Elephants 1-0 in their second group match.
When asked if he thinks it will be an Ivory Coast vs Nigeria final, Mikel said: “I think so. I was thinking about it the other day and I was thinking that we managed to beat them in the group stage and they were on the verge of leaving the tournament and all of a sudden you know, they are back in it.”
He added: “They have got a wind with them and now are playing pretty okay but not so well, but they have started to win games and now if they can manage to get to the final, who knows?”

Mikel won the AFCON with Nigeria in 2013 and believes the Super Eagles have what it takes to reach the final again this year. Ivory Coast will be hoping to capture a third title after previous wins in 1992 and 2015.
Ivory Coast defeated Mali 2-1 while Nigeria beat Angola to book their places in the AFCON semi-finals. Nigeria is set to face South Africa in the first semifinal on Wednesday evening while Ivory Coast have a clash with Democratic Republic of Congo.
Mikel’s prediction means the two teams would meet for the second time in the tournament having previously faced each other in the group stage.
